<p>I Lost my job. I have 60 days to launch and get ramen-profitable. What would you do? If you had to make ends meet in a short amount of time, what would you sell? How would you find clients? What would your pitch be? This is where a Fizzler named Josh really is. He brought his question to the Fizzle Forums and in this episode we share his story, breaking down some of the common mistakes and best places to start when you need to get to a minimum viable income fast.
